In what situations will the OS kill the thread and how commonly do these situations occur?
The OS will not kill the thread, unless it is killing the process — Android does not do anything with threads you create yourself. If you are the foreground process, you will not be killed. The odds of Android killing the process within a few seconds of you losing the foreground (after onPause()) are miniscule.
